Well, I finally have something to t-shoot on my GL Zetec. Driving home today and got into a lot of stop and go and the engine temp slowly rose (no a/c on) until it almost hit red. It never actually did, whew! So when I got home I popped the hood, and left the engine running. Neither fan was running. How odd?

Anyway, looks like I got some t-shooting to do.

Any ideas before I start?
 
Try pulling the plug on the temperature coolant sensor (top of thermostat housing). The fan should come on which will should show you that the fan's working. You can check the resistance on the sensor as well when the engine is hot to see if it's dropping to the correct value (sorry can't recall what that is now). Does the fan come on when you turn the AC on? RockAuto has the cheapest price on a Motorcraft sensor if you need one.
